Hola estoy utilizando esta funcion
=VLOOKUP(B2;'C:\Septiembre2017\[whitelist.xlsx]Sheet1'!$D:$E;2;FALSE)
Quisiera ejecutar via una macro desde el libro activo donde tengo B2
pero b2 que estoy leyendo lo tengo en 3 solapas o sea
Libro activo
solapa "SIN" me paro en la columna h2 y pongo =VLOOKUP(B2;'C:\Septiembre2017\[whitelist.xlsx]Sheet1'!$D:$E;2;FALSE)
solapa "45" me paro en la columna h2 y pongo =VLOOKUP(B2;'C:\Septiembre2017\[whitelist.xlsx]Sheet1'!$D:$E;2;FALSE)
solapa "75" me paro en la columna h2 y pongo =VLOOKUP(B2;'C:\Septiembre2017\[whitelist.xlsx]Sheet1'!$D:$E;2;FALSE)
esto lo quisiera hacer con una macro donde ejecuto una sola vez me recorre las 3 solapas y me completa los datos
Gracias a los que me puedan AYUDAR
Puedes utilizar el grabador de macros para esto
En cualquier caso, también puedes hacerlo así:
Sub test_01()
' www.necesitomas.com
Worksheets("SIN").Range("h2").Formula = "=VLOOKUP(B2,'C:\Septiembre2017\[whitelist.xlsx]Sheet1'!$D:$E,2,FALSE)"
Worksheets("45").Range("h2").Formula = "=VLOOKUP(B2,'C:\Septiembre2017\[whitelist.xlsx]Sheet1'!$D:$E,2,FALSE)"
Worksheets("75").Range("h2").Formula = "=VLOOKUP(B2,'C:\Septiembre2017\[whitelist.xlsx]Sheet1'!$D:$E,2,FALSE)"
End Sub
------
Ya sé Excel, pero necesito más.
Gracias pacomegia voy a probar y te comento....!!!!!